Will Venable leads the AL Manager of the Year market at 61.8% implied probability, reflecting the Chicago White Sox's sharp turnaround under his second season. The club improved from a 60-102 finish in 2025 to a .520-plus mark and AL Central contention through mid-August 2026, driven by stronger in-game decisions, roster execution, and run differential gains despite pitching limitations. Kevin Cash sits at 8.5% amid the Tampa Bay Rays' consistent AL East pace and strong overall record, though prior awards temper the narrative edge. A.J. Hinch, Joe Espada, and others trail in the low single digits, tied to more modest team results or smaller deviations from preseason expectations. Recent form, standings positioning, and the magnitude of the White Sox improvement continue to anchor trader consensus.

In the event of a tie, this market will resolve according to the official winner as determined by MLB rules. If multiple winners are announced then this market will resolve to the manager whose listed last name comes first alphabetically.
If the 2026 MLB season is cancelled, postponed after December 31, 2026, 11:59 PM ET, or there is otherwise no winner declared within that timeframe, this market will resolve to “Other”.
The resolution source for this market will be official information from Major League Baseball; however, a consensus of credible reporting may also be used.
